Is this for city? I had a group interview before I can't remember which uni though but they typically would give you a senario and think up a solution to the problem. You need to show you can contribute as well as listening to others. It doesn't really matter if you don't arrive to a solution it's about the thinking process. Try to contribute but don't dominate in the group. I found it really hard for my group interview to contribute because others had better ideas and were much more extroverted. I preferred my individual interview at city because I was able to express myself without being directly compared to others. I was asked why do you want to become a nurse what skills and qualities do you posses, what I did for my dissertation, what would you do if you were to receive a complaint. And there was a chance to ask them a question, for city there is the opportunity to write a 10000 word essay related to nursing in an area of interest which requires research method, evidence based practice and other literature anytime within three years after graduation. It's good to ask a specific question at te end.

The apl for me last year was simply to watch a video and comment on the communication skills what when well between two people what was bad and how it could have been improved. Then there were further questions not related to the video on nutrition poverty and social aspects in society it's was very vague but they were looking to see if you can reference well and use a wide range of literature.
